2,114 seizures of endangered animals and timber in major international law enforcement operation
Wildlife and forestry crime are emerging as key elements of transnational organized crime and a serious threat to global security Endangered animals including elephants, rhinos and pangolins, as well as protected timber, particularly tropical hardwoods, have been seized in a joint INTERPOL – World Customs Organization (WCO) operation to stop wildlife and timber trafficking.
